On the recordJuly 22, 1997
No; I have not. That is a very good point because there seems to be something here that WIC is good, pay more money into it. It can be good at adequately funded levels right now, and I am not sure why people are trying to run away from that. It is possible that the program is good as is. I think, and the gentleman has already suggested, we should try to increase the efficiency of it. I think that there is some waste in it. Twenty-five percent of the money goes to administration. I think we could do a better job and feed more children from that, and less bureaucrats. But to add money to a program that has a $200 million carryover, a $200 million surplus, if the gentleman will, and a program that is already completely fully funded is ridiculous, and to take it away from American farmers is even worse.
Said by
Jack Kingston
Georgia

Editor's note · Context

Discussing the Women, Infants, and Children (WIC) program and its funding during a House floor debate.
